**CI note: Marrowfield incremental rebuilds going stale**

If the Marrowfield static site starts serving outdated pages after a deploy, it's almost always the incremental rebuild cache holding onto a stale dependency graph. The Ospreyline runner caches the graph between jobs, and a renamed content directory confuses it into skipping pages that actually changed. Quick fix: clear the graph cache and re-run; slow fix is on the backlog. When filing a report, include the cache key and the build token, which appears below.

build token for fajop-kageg: htk14_a2d40227103e0f

Handover: Gatewick rate limiting

Hey — quick brain dump before I'm out. The Gatewick gateway got new per-tenant rate limits last sprint, and the Larkspur team's batch jobs keep tripping them around 02:00. I bumped their bucket temporarily; that override expires Friday, so the release needs the permanent config baked in. Watch the 429 dashboard after deploy — if it spikes, roll back the limits module only, not the whole gateway. Everything else is stable. Full limit tables and override history are on the internal page here.

dashboard of hahig-yawig = https://artifactory.sivreldyn.test/job

MEMO — Sales Leads Only

Effective immediately, hiring in the Coastal Accounts division is frozen. No exceptions, no backfills without sign-off from Dara Quennel. Open requisitions are pulled as of Friday. Pipeline commitments stand; redistribute coverage among current reps. Do not discuss externally or with candidates already in process — recruiting will handle those conversations. Questions go to your regional director, not HR directly. The rationale is outlined in the confidential note below.

confidential, kaweg-tawef: The western region missed its Ralvan quota by 57.6 percent last quarter. Framirix Holdings plans to lower the Eliox list price by 24.6 percent in January. The board signed off on a budget of $446.6 million for Project Zorvan. The renewal with Ralvanox Freight closes at $283.1 million a year, 20.2 percent below the last contract.